BROMSGROVE Rovers AFC’s Holder Cup fixture against Kawala fell victim to the weather with their Eldorado Close pitch waterlogged, writes Neil Gordon.

Rovers were looking to return to winning ways against struggling Birmingham and District Football League Premier Division side Kawala, having suffered back-to-back League and Cup defeats.

Bromsgrove are next in action against Boldmere St Michaels under-21s in the Amateur Cup on Saturday, December 13. Kick-off is at 11.30am at The Amber Arena and Community Stadium with admission free.

Meanwhile, the club’s reserve side reached the semi-finals of the Jeffs Cup after beating Crusaders 3-2 at Rowheath Pavilion.

Reiss Robinson, Charlie Vale and Ben Murphy all scored after the interval to cancel out Rayner Richards-Hughes’ first-half strike, with Callum Rose getting Crusaders’ other goal.

The Reserve team entertain Olton Ravens in Division Four of the Birmingham and District League on Saturday, December 13. Kick-off is at 2pm at Eldorado Close and admission free.
